Once you've opened the app, tap the white scanner icon at the bottom of the home screen to access the minifigure scanner tool.

From here, you'll need whatever box of 7151 Series 28 Animals you want to scan. Just position the data matrix code (the QR-like code next to the barcode) in front of your device's camera and let Brick Search work its magic. It will quickly work to identify which minifigure is inside the box.

Keep repeating this process for as many minifigures as you desire and purchase them. Then, just head home to unbox the latest additions to the collection, safe with the knowledge that you know which minifigures you have picked up from the blind boxes.

The most important detail to remember is to scan only the code in the white box, and not the barcode to its left. We'd recommend covering the barcode with your finger for the fastest results.

LEGO Minifigures Series 28 Animals will be released on January 1, 2026, with 12 new minifigures to collect. Boxes are already appearing on shelves, and Brick Search has started cataloguing the scannable codes in case you find them early.
